Introduced in 1838 and struck until 1907, this ten dollar gold piece represents a classic era of United States coinage. Each coin contains 0.4838 troy ounces of gold, minted in a 0.900 fine gold alloy. Produced by the United States Mint, these pieces emerged from various historic minting facilities, including Philadelphia, Carson City, Denver, New Orleans, and San Francisco. Over the decades, vast numbers of these gold coins were melted down, making the surviving specimens compelling objects of study for historians and enthusiasts alike. The obverse features a left-facing portrait of Liberty, created by Christian Gobrecht. Her hair is bound with a band displaying the inscription LIBERTY, and she is encircled by thirteen stars representing the original colonies. On the reverse, Gobrecht's design displays a powerful heraldic eagle bearing a shield upon its chest. The eagle is surrounded by the legend UNITED STATES OF AMERICA and the denomination TEN D.

Specifications

Country United States
Grade Almost Unc
Legal-tender face value 10 Dollars
Metal Gold
Weight 0.4838 troy oz
Purity .900
Diameter 27 mm
Thickness 2.03 mm
